The currency & how to pay

丹麦克朗(DKK)——虽然接受现金,但非接触式卡支付和移动支付(MobilePay)更为普遍。 In short, lead with a card that charges no foreign transaction fees for most spending — it gives you the best exchange rate and the most protection — and keep a little local cash for markets, tips and the small places cards don't reach. Whether you're at a shop terminal or an ATM in 哥本哈根, always choose to be charged in the local currency, never your home currency: the 'home currency' option builds in a markup that's almost always worse than your card's own rate.

Getting around & paying for transport

这座城市以自行车闻名——租辆自行车体验最地道的旅行方式——但公交、地铁和 S-train(市郊列车)网络高效便捷,使用 Rejsekort(交通卡)或 City Pass(城市通票)即可轻松乘坐。 Wherever you can, use the official transport payment method — a transit card, pass or contactless tap — rather than paying a premium in cash, and agree fares or use a meter or a rideshare app for taxis to avoid being overcharged.

Money-smart in 哥本哈根

A few habits keep more money in your pocket in 哥本哈根: withdraw cash from bank ATMs (not airport or tourist-strip exchange kiosks, which have the worst rates), take out larger amounts less often, decline any machine's offer to 'convert' to your home currency, and keep a backup card stored separately in case one is lost or blocked.
